this DANG farmall wont start
[ View Follow Ups ] [ Post Followup ] [ Return to Forum ]
Posted by steve on April 06, 2003 at 04:50:13 from (152.163.189.203):
my super C is giving me fits,lately it does'nt want to start good(always has before). nice fat blue spark,you choke it till gas runs out of the carb,and it still wont start.pull the plugs,and they are dry.keep cranking and cranking and finally it will start,and act as if it was flooded,skipping and lots of black smoke. once it clears up, it runs perfect.shut it off for 5 mins. it does the same thing. what the heck is my trouble here?? anyone else want to own this tractor?? Tractor Profile: Allis-Chalmers Model G - by Staff. The first Allis-Chalmers Model G was produced in 1948 in Gasden, Alabama, and was designed for vegetable gardeners, small farms and landscape businesses. It is a small compact tractor that came with a complete line of implements especially tailored for its unique design. It featured a rear-mounted Continental N62 four-cylinder engine with a 2-3/8 x 3-1/2 inch bore and stroke.
